Castel buys out Diageo to strengthen its position against Heineken

Two Castel production plants are under threat from the conflict in Tigray. Through its acquisition of Meta Abo Breweries, however, the French brewer has secured fresh production capacity, away from the fighting, and gained market share as it battles with its main competitor, Heineken. [...]
